Summary:

In zip code 79407 (Lubbock, TX), there is a single high school, Premier H S Of Lubbock, serving grades 9 through 12 with a small enrollment of 175 students in a high-poverty area where over 76% of students qualify for free or reduced lunch.

Premier H S Of Lubbock is part of the Premier High Schools district, which ranks in the bottom 10% of Texas districts. The school itself has a low state ranking, fluctuating between the 9th and 30th percentiles over recent years. It has a high student-to-teacher ratio of 28.5:1 and per-student spending of $7,560. Academically, the school shows extreme volatility, with Algebra I proficiency dropping from 44% to 11% and English II Reading falling from 56% to 25% between the 2024-2025 and 2025-2026 school years. However, Biology stands out as a relative strength, with proficiency rates often close to the state average. The school's graduation rate is low at 60.7%, but its dropout rate of 2.6% is notably lower than the district average of 6.7%, suggesting the school may be effective at keeping students enrolled even if they do not graduate on time.

Despite its challenges, Premier H S Of Lubbock often outperforms its district in key subjects like Biology and English I Reading, making it a relative bright spot within the Premier High Schools system. The sharp declines in math and English proficiency are major concerns that warrant investigation, while the Biology anomaly suggests a potential localized strength. Overall, this school serves a high-needs population with limited resources, and families should be aware of the academic instability and low graduation rates when considering this option.
